Chapman Partnership Inc
Chapman Partnership Inc reported paying Symeria Hudson, Former President, Ceo, $227,146 in total compensation (FY 2023).
That places Symeria Hudson at approximately the 51st percentile among 805 similarly sized human services nonprofits (median $226,167).
